Summary

➡ Several small businesses in Chicago, including 15 Foxtrot locations and two Dom’s kitchen and markets, abruptly closed their doors without warning, leaving customers and employees shocked. The closures happened six months after the announcement that Dom’s and Foxtrots would merge. Hundreds of employees are now jobless, and the company’s website states that they explored many options to keep the business going but found no viable solutions. Meanwhile, the city council approved an additional $70 million for migrant funding, which has upset many residents.

Both customers and employees were caught by surprise today. They say they had no warning that the stores were about to close their doors. In fact, take a look at the Foxtrot location here on West Lake in the west loop.

You can see they’ve already put a padlock on top of the door. In fact, some customers were inside shopping when they were asked to leave. I literally come here every single day of my life. It’s like the best place I could cry. I can’t believe it. Closed. With, like, no warning, those stores shut down. The doors locked just before noon today at 15 Foxtrot locations around the Chicago area and two Dom’s kitchen and markets.

Customers gathered around the closed doors, taking pictures of the small sign in the window, telling them about the closures and thanking them for their patronage. Do you got your listening ears on? Now, these closures come just six months after the announcement that doms and Foxtrots would merge. The stores are corporately based in Chicago, and Foxtrot had 18 other locations in Washington, DC, Dallas, in Austin.

A statement on the company’s website apologizes for any inconvenience, saying they explored many avenues to continue business, but found, quote, no viable options. Despite faith in exhaustive efforts. Hundreds of people working at these stores are suddenly unemployed, many of them hugging and crying as they walked out for the final time, including a woman we talked to outside the Dom store on north Wells.
